Skanska's slipformed cement plant
Plant at Slite, Gotland, employed slipforming for five major structures and 17 conveyor piers; rectangular pit, excavated in quarry floor, forms base and walls of raw materials stockpile structure, 40×100 m, is roofed over with corrugated sheet steel supported on nine arched rib beams of reinforced concrete, with 12 m long concrete purlins; methods, based on experience, adopted for fast, labor-saving construction and very high standards, where concrete elements had closer tolerances than required for steel; kiln capacity is 800 tpd but can increase to 1000 tons; data on Sweden's dry-mix cement industry.
